From 857cb131d5c7050c70688610f13ea64d8034cb91 Mon Sep 17 00:00:00 2001 From: Disassembler Date: Wed, 24 Jan 2018 15:55:47 +0100 Subject: [PATCH] No need to set docker hostname for simple file operations --- crisiscleanup.sh | 2 +- cts.sh | 2 +- mifosx.sh | 2 +- postfix.sh | 2 +- seeddms.sh | 6 +++--- 5 files changed, 7 insertions(+), 7 deletions(-) diff --git a/crisiscleanup.sh b/crisiscleanup.sh index b1b6e49..3023489 100755 --- a/crisiscleanup.sh +++ b/crisiscleanup.sh @@ -15,7 +15,7 @@ envsubst <${SOURCE_DIR}/createdb.sql | docker exec -i postgres psql # Copy existing config files into persistent storage mkdir -p /srv/crisiscleanup/conf chown 8005:8005 /srv/crisiscleanup/conf -docker run --rm -h crisiscleanup -v /srv/crisiscleanup/conf:/mnt/conf crisiscleanup cp -rp /srv/crisiscleanup/config/. /mnt/conf +docker run --rm -v /srv/crisiscleanup/conf:/mnt/conf crisiscleanup cp -rp /srv/crisiscleanup/config/. /mnt/conf chown root:root /srv/crisiscleanup/conf # Configure CrisisCleanup diff --git a/cts.sh b/cts.sh index 94e63c9..55677fd 100755 --- a/cts.sh +++ b/cts.sh @@ -15,7 +15,7 @@ envsubst <${SOURCE_DIR}/createdb.sql | docker exec -i postgres psql # Copy existing config files into persistent storage mkdir -p /srv/cts/conf chown 8006:8006 /srv/cts/conf -docker run --rm -h cts -v /srv/cts/conf:/mnt/conf cts cp -rp /srv/cts/cts/settings/. /mnt/conf +docker run --rm -v /srv/cts/conf:/mnt/conf cts cp -rp /srv/cts/cts/settings/. /mnt/conf chown -R root:root /srv/cts/conf # Configure CTS diff --git a/mifosx.sh b/mifosx.sh index 955455a..b7e4c6e 100755 --- a/mifosx.sh +++ b/mifosx.sh @@ -13,7 +13,7 @@ export MIFOSX_PWD=$(head -c 18 /dev/urandom | base64) envsubst <${SOURCE_DIR}/createdb.sql | docker exec -i mariadb mysql # Populate database -docker run --rm -h mifosx mifosx cat /tmp/mifospltaform-tenants-first-time-install.sql | docker exec -i mariadb mysql mifosplatform-tenants +docker run --rm mifosx cat /tmp/mifospltaform-tenants-first-time-install.sql | docker exec -i mariadb mysql mifosplatform-tenants envsubst <${SOURCE_DIR}/schemapwd.sql | docker exec -i mariadb mysql mifosplatform-tenants # Configure Mifos X diff --git a/postfix.sh b/postfix.sh index 756b511..8e37334 100755 --- a/postfix.sh +++ b/postfix.sh @@ -8,7 +8,7 @@ docker build -t postfix ${SOURCE_DIR} # Copy existing config files into persistent storage mkdir -p /srv/postfix/conf /srv/postfix/data chown -R 587:587 /srv/postfix/data -docker run --rm -h postfix -v /srv/postfix/conf:/mnt/conf postfix cp -rp /etc/postfix/. /mnt/conf +docker run --rm -v /srv/postfix/conf:/mnt/conf postfix cp -rp /etc/postfix/. /mnt/conf # Configure postfix cp ${SOURCE_DIR}/srv/postfix/conf/main.cf /srv/postfix/conf/main.cf diff --git a/seeddms.sh b/seeddms.sh index 47a4c4a..fbb2028 100755 --- a/seeddms.sh +++ b/seeddms.sh @@ -11,12 +11,12 @@ docker build -t seeddms ${SOURCE_DIR} # Populate database export SEEDDMS_PWD=$(head -c 18 /dev/urandom | base64) envsubst <${SOURCE_DIR}/createdb.sql | docker exec -i postgres psql -docker run --rm -h seeddms seeddms cat /srv/seeddms/create_tables-postgres.sql | docker exec -i -e PGPASSWORD=${SEEDDMS_PWD} postgres psql seeddms seeddms +docker run --rm seeddms cat /srv/seeddms/create_tables-postgres.sql | docker exec -i -e PGPASSWORD=${SEEDDMS_PWD} postgres psql seeddms seeddms # Copy existing files into persistent storage mkdir -p /srv/seeddms/conf /srv/seeddms/data -docker run --rm -h seeddms -v /srv/seeddms/conf:/mnt/conf seeddms cp -rp /srv/seeddms/www/conf/. /mnt/conf -docker run --rm -h seeddms -v /srv/seeddms/data:/mnt/conf seeddms cp -rp /srv/seeddms/data/. /mnt/conf +docker run --rm -v /srv/seeddms/conf:/mnt/conf seeddms cp -rp /srv/seeddms/www/conf/. /mnt/conf +docker run --rm -v /srv/seeddms/data:/mnt/conf seeddms cp -rp /srv/seeddms/data/. /mnt/conf chown -R 8010:8010 /srv/seeddms/data # Configure SeedDMS